General Knowledge and current affairs are central to excelling in competitive exams, influencing the performance of countless aspirants across India. Unlike static subjects, GK is ever-evolving, shaped by daily news, international developments, economic shifts, and policy updates. This dynamic nature makes it both challenging and highly rewarding for serious learners.
Examinations such as UPSC, banking, SSC, defence, and railways place significant emphasis on a candidate’s ability to stay informed and think critically. Success in GK demands more than memorisation; it requires consistent awareness, analytical skills, and the capacity to relate current events to wider contexts.
Incorporating daily GK quizzes into preparation can transform this vast subject into manageable segments. They allow aspirants to revise regularly, improve recall under pressure, and identify both strengths and areas that need focus. Over time, such practice not only builds confidence but also equips candidates to tackle exams with precision and clarity.
1. Which day is designated globally in 2025 to celebrate and promote democratic values?
[A] September 15
[B] October 2
[C] December 10
[D] June 21
2. Which Indian state has rolled out a ₹1,000 monthly stipend for unemployed youth under its Chief Minister Self-Help initiative?
[A] Uttar Pradesh
[B] Bihar
[C] Gujarat
[D] Rajasthan
3. Who claimed the top podium position in the women’s 57kg category at the 2025 World Boxing Championships held in Liverpool?
[A] Jaismine Lamboria
[B] Szermeta Julia
[C] Meenakshi Hooda
[D] Pooja
4. The NE-SPARKS initiative has been launched to raise awareness among students in India’s North Eastern Region in which sector?
[A] Renewable Energy
[B] Space Science and Technology
[C] Digital Literacy
[D] Agriculture
5. In which city did PM Modi release a ₹100 commemorative coin and a postage stamp to mark the birth centenary of Dr Bhupen Hazarika?
[A] New Delhi
[B] Guwahati
[C] Kolkata
[D] Mumbai
Answers-
1. A) September 15
2. B) Bihar
3. A) Jaismine Lamboria
4. B) Space Science and Technology
5. B) Guwahati
